
The living room is the focal point of every home and it can define the style of a home. It’s the place to relax after a long day’s work, space where you watch movies, host get-togethers for your friends and entertain your guests. Here are a few tips you can adopt to make your living room feel more welcoming and classy for both yourself and your visitors.
Convert your living room into a space that shares your memories and give a glimpse into your interests. You could do this by arranging your shelves with some of your favorite books and personal collections. Photographs of your family and friends in the living room can give it a different mood and will also give your drawing room a rich look.
Add a Carpet to Brighten up your living room
A soft mat around the couch and coffee table can make your living room more
comfy and colorful. It will give your living room an environment where you can
relax and have fun, so keeping an upbeat atmosphere is paramount to help you
accomplish that.
Fill your couch with pillows
To make your living room comfortable, the best
and easiest way is to stack up your couch with pillows and cushions to give it
a warm and comfy appearance. The sight of soft and fluffy pillows will welcome
you and your guests to lean back, relax, and enjoy at home.
Wallpaper themes
Interesting wallpapers and themes that can catch the eye’s attention and gives
them something soothing to look at. From floral patterns, checkers, and even
plain blocks or random splashes of lush colors, there are so many things you
can try according to your taste and interest. A nice choice of wallpaper can
add layer and texture to an otherwise plain-looking living room walls.
Fresh Fragrance
A rich-scented living room can be a more inviting space that rejuvenates your
mood instantly. There are several options you can try from scented candles to
air-fresheners etc. Choose a fragrance that matches the living room vibe and is
not too strong.
Declutter
An unorganized living room is an instant deterrent for visitors. Make sure that
your living room doesn’t have a fainted and messy appearance. The look and vibe
of your living space can make an impact on your mental state. Make sure there
aren’t any books, papers, boxes, or other items that are unnecessarily placed
in your living room.
Furnish Accordingly
Make sure that your living room furniture arrangements don’t make it crowded. Choose your furniture wisely and arrange it in a way to have enough space to comfortably move around in and have fun in each other’s company.
